Three letters sent to the Chief Rabbinate of Israel. [1944-1965].
* Letter from Chief Rabbi of Benghazi, Libya on the 29th of Tammuz, 1944, regarding the immigration of Yitzchak ben Maklof Doani. Typewritten and signed by Rabbi Yosef Djaen.
* Letter by Rabbi Moshe Ventura, Rabbi of Alexandria, Egypt, dated the 10th of Adar, 1942, to the Rishon L’Tzion Rabbi Ben Tzion Meir Chai Uziel, regarding a fundraising campaign on behalf of the institutions in Eretz Yisrael. Typewritten and signed by Rabbi Ventura.
* Handwritten letter by Rabbi Chananya Shabtai, Rabbi of Salonica, dated the 25th of Shevat, 1965 to the Rishon L’Tzion Rabbi Yitzchak Nissim. Regarding intermarriage and conversion and the appeal of the ‘Agudat L’Hafatzat HaDa’at Yisraelit [!]’ in Jerusalem to make it easier to convert.
3 leaves. Paper. Various sizes. Fine-very fine condition.
